Secret Interpretations and Concepts
To recognize the differences between Surety Contract bonds and insurance policy, it's vital to comprehend essential interpretations and principles.
Surety Contract bonds are a three-party arrangement where the guaranty ensures the Performance of a contractual obligation by the principal to the obligee. The principal is the party that obtains the bond, the obligee is the party that needs the bond, and the guaranty is the celebration that guarantees the Performance.
Insurance policy, on the other hand, is a two-party contract where the insurance provider accepts make up the guaranteed for specific losses or damages for the payment of premiums.
Unlike insurance policy, Surety Contract bonds do not supply economic defense to the principal. Kinds Of Protection Offered
Currently let's check out the different types of coverage used in Surety Contract bonds and insurance coverage.
When it involves surety Contract bonds, there are 2 main types of coverage to take into consideration:
- ** Performance Bonds **: These bonds offer monetary security to the task owner in case the contractor fails to complete the task as agreed upon. If the specialist defaults or falls short to satisfy the terms of the Contract, the Performance bond makes sure that the job owner is made up for any type of financial losses incurred.
- ** Repayment Bonds **: Repayment bonds are designed to safeguard subcontractors and vendors. They guarantee that the contractor will pay all costs and expenses connected to the project, making certain that subcontractors and providers aren't left unpaid.
On the other hand, insurance policy normally offers protection in the form of plans for different risks, such as property damage, responsibility, or personal injury. Insurance policies supply financial protection in case of unpredicted accidents or losses.
